Preserving Evidence

You must preserve evidence if you're involved in a motorbike accident. This will allow your lawyer to present a convincing case against you. Your lawyer will need to prove that the other driver was the one responsible for the crash and that their carelessness caused injuries to you.

It is important to preserve various evidence that includes photographs, statements by witnesses and physical evidence. Photographs can be useful because they help to show how the crash occurred. You can also use photos to document your injuries as well as road conditions or any other factors that may have influenced your case.

Statements from the people who witnessed the accident, such emergency medical personnel, are an important form of evidence. These statements can provide important details regarding the accident and the causes.

Additionally, police reports could be helpful as well. They could include details on visibility conditions, vehicle positions at the scene and the location where the damage occurred.

Medical records are a different type of evidence that you should gather. These records can be used to prove your injury. It will also prove that you received treatment or rehabilitation.

Also, keep track of bills and expenses related to your injuries. This will help your attorney determine your damages.

The sooner you start preserving evidence following a motorbike crash the better your chances are of getting the full amount of compensation you deserve. The process can be challenging and time-consuming.

Notification of Claim

It is possible to bring a claim against the driver who is at fault, or their insurance company if are hurt in a motorcycle accident. These claims can be challenging to pursue since they require time to evaluate and negotiate. It is important to consult an New York motorcycle accident lawyer immediately to protect your rights and receive the compensation you need.

The first step in any claim is to make a claim with the government entity responsible for the damage. A claim must be filed within a certain timeframe (usually three to six months) to permit a lawsuit against the governmental entity to be filed. Unless an exception is provided by statute or by ordinance, a plaintiff cannot start a lawsuit when they do not file an action.

A Notice of Claim must be written in a written form and then signed before a notary public. It must contain the date and time of the incident, the manner in which it occurred the plaintiff's name and address, as well as the nature of the claim.

It must be delivered personally to the governmental entity or registered or certified mail to a person legally authorized to receive services for the public corporation. The Notice of Claim must be served on the government agency within 30 days after filing. Hearings should not be held for more than one year and ninety days following the accident.
